As men age, they begin to experience hormone changes that can have unexpected consequences, including low testosterone. Starting around age 30, testosterone levels begin to drop. This natural decrease in testosterone can cause changes in energy levels, metabolism, sleep and physical appearance. Most notably, men begin to develop fat in new and different places.

Understanding these changes is important. Belly fat could be more than just a cosmetic problem. Extra fat on the body can have long-term effects that could lead to poor health in the future. If you’re a middle-aged man, here’s what you need to know.

How Low Testosterone Leads to Belly Fat

Low testosterone can cause fatigue and disturbed sleep, which can in turn lead to decreases in physical activity. As testosterone levels drop, men exercise less. At the same time, they may also experience a change in appetite, wanting to eat more even if they’re engaging in less physical activity. All of these factors combined can cause an increase in body fat.

Low Testosterone Can Lead to Other Types of Fat

As they begin to gain weight, men experience more than just low testosterone and belly fat. Visceral fat, the fat that clings to internal organs, also begins to accumulate inside the body. This is associated with an increased risk of high blood pressure, diabetes, and heart disease. Often, men do not realize these changes are taking place, because this fat clings to parts of their body they cannot see.

What You Can Do About Low Testosterone and Belly Fat

If you’re a man over the age of 35, there are many things you can do to reduce fat around your belly and in other parts of your body. Making small lifestyle changes can help you increase testosterone and lose weight.

  • Eat healthy. Men in their 50’s need about 200 fewer calories per day than men in their 30s. Eat a low-calorie diet, high in fruits and vegetables and low in saturated fat.

  • Reduce alcohol intake. Alcohol is high in calories. Keep your alcohol consumption to one drink per day, or less.

  • Get gentle to moderate exercise. Get at least 150 minutes of exercise (like brisk walking) on a weekly basis.
